OWC 4GB DDR4 2400MHz Desktop DIMM

This 4GB DDR4 2400MHz CL17 module is built for HP Pavilion desktops including the 570-p003na, 570-p003nf, 570-p003nl, 570-p003ns and 570-p004nf. It suits owners of those systems who need a straightforward memory increase for everyday computing tasks. Builders working with other platforms or requiring ECC or registered memory cannot use this unbuffered non-ECC DIMM.

JEDEC compliant 1.2V unbuffered kit

The module follows JEDEC standard specifications at 1.2V and is RoHS compliant, making it a warranty safe upgrade for the listed HP models. It is tested to meet or exceed OEM specs and includes access to OWC's advanced replacement programme with free technical support. No heat spreader is fitted and no software or additional accessories are bundled with the memory stick.

4GB capacity with 2133MHz backward compatibility

A single 4GB rank adds modest headroom for web browsing, office applications and light multitasking on the compatible Pavilion systems. The PC4-19200 rating runs at 2400MHz CL17 and will also operate at 2133MHz if the platform requires it. Workloads that demand larger memory pools or higher bandwidth will exceed what this lone module provides.

Vragen over dit artikel

Will the 4GB DDR4 module need any replacement or maintenance after installation?

The 4GB DDR4 2400MHz CL17 DIMM has no moving parts and no heat spreader, so it requires no maintenance or scheduled replacement once installed in a compatible HP Pavilion 570 system.

What limit appears first when the 4GB DDR4 2400MHz stick runs under sustained load?

The 4GB capacity is the first limit; with only a single 4GB module the system will run out of addressable memory before the DDR4 2400MHz CL17 1.2V silicon hits any thermal or bandwidth ceiling.

How much heat and power does the 4GB DDR4 2400MHz CL17 1.2V DIMM produce when running all day?

At 1.2V the module draws minimal power and, having no heat spreader, runs cool enough for continuous 24/7 operation inside the HP Pavilion 570 chassis.
